Things to do in Rogaland

Shopping

In Rogaland, visit the Stavanger Forum for a range of shops and boutiques offering local crafts and souvenirs. For a unique experience, check out the Fish Market in Stavanger, where you can find fresh seafood and artisanal products to bring back home.

Recreation

In Rogaland, unwind at the picturesque Farris Bad Hotel, where rejuvenating spa treatments and stunning lake views create a tranquil atmosphere. Explore the breathtaking landscapes along the North Sea Trail, offering scenic hikes and coastal experiences that refresh the spirit and invigorate the body.

Adventure

Hiking to Preikestolen, or Pulpit Rock, offers breathtaking views over the Lysefjord, with a thrilling ascent through stunning landscapes. For a different thrill, try kayaking in the fjords, where you can paddle through serene waters surrounded by towering cliffs and lush greenery.

Nightlife

In Rogaland, the vibrant Stavanger nightlife features lively bars like the popular Café Sting, where live music fills the air. The charming city also offers clubs such as Tou Scene, known for its eclectic atmosphere and local performances, ensuring a memorable night out.

Find the best attractions in Rogaland

Rogaland, Norway, is perfect for outdoor enthusiasts and families, offering stunning scenery and diverse attractions. Visitors can explore beautiful beaches, fascinating monuments, and engaging museums that cater to cultural and outdoor experiences. Whether you're seeking adventure or relaxation, Rogaland has something for everyone, making it an ideal destination for a memorable vacation.

  • Kjeragbolten: This iconic rock wedged between two cliffs offers breathtaking views of the surrounding Lysefjord. Adventurous visitors can hike to Kjeragbolten and even take the daring step onto the rock for a memorable photo opportunity, surrounded by stunning natural scenery.
  • Lysefjord Bridge: A modern architectural marvel, the Lysefjord Bridge connects the stunning landscapes of Rogaland. It provides a unique vantage point for capturing impressive views of the fjord below, blending urban design with the beauty of the surrounding nature.
  • Haraldshaugen: This historical monument commemorates Norway's first king, Harald Fairhair. Visitors can explore the site, which features a scenic park and informative displays, offering insights into Norway's rich cultural heritage and history.

Best time to go to Rogaland

The best time to visit Rogaland can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Rogaland falls in August,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Rogaland falls in February,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January37.4°F (3.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February37.0°F (2.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April43.5°F (6.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
May48.9°F (9.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June54.7°F (12.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ly High
July58.6°F (14.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August59.4°F (15.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September56.3°F (13.5°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October50.4°F (10.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November44.8°F (7.1°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
December39.9°F (4.4°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
